专栏名称: 微交互
分享交互经验,提升产品用户体验。帮助您打造优秀产品。细节设计成就卓越产品。
目录
相关文章推荐
乌云装扮者  ·  香奈儿建的房子,长什么样? ·  21 小时前  
乌云装扮者  ·  香奈儿建的房子,长什么样? ·  21 小时前  
设计上海  ·  VINEKO X “设计上海” | ... ·  昨天  
Duncan艺术菌  ·  CAAM+Arquitectos & ... ·  昨天  
龙爪槐守望者  ·  为什么苹果要推出 Liquid ... ·  2 天前  
51好读  ›  专栏  ›  微交互

如何培养组件化设计思维?来看阿里设计师的经验总结!

微交互  · 公众号  · 设计  · 2017-09-02 08:53

正文

请到「今天看啥」查看全文


二. 如何构建一套协同的组件库?

设计组件库-DPL ,已不是一个新的概念,早在yahoo时代就已产出一套完整的Yahoo UI Library (YUI) ,现在我们也仍然在沿用组件设计和规范定义,每个设计师都有过参与规范制定的经历,从通用的字体,颜色开始到很严格细致的版本,一份DPL文档经常耗费不少资源和时间,当下我们在思考如何从组件库上得到真正的提效。

1688整个网站有十几个具有垂直特色的货源市场。在网站截取了一部分页面上推品组件,各式各样的表现方式,其中大小,风格,功能等各异,似乎一样,但又有些许的不同,比如价格,有些小数点前后大小一致,有些省去小数点后两位,有些小数点后面字号略小。

如何设计一套组件库运行于大体量的团队中,并协同好多个业务项目呢?下面以推品组件为例是如何一步步抽象和协同的。

从组件的三维分层出发,看看一个完整的组件需要具备哪些信息:

X 组件响应状态:包括尺寸大小,组件响应方案,尺寸的维度,元件的组合,多态的交互。

Y 组件行为状态:

组件的行为在以下3个维度的交互和信息都需要考虑到:







请到「今天看啥」查看全文